More than Words: Comics as a Means of Teaching Multiple Literacies
Jacobs, Dale
English Journal, v96 n3 p19-25 Jan 2007
Historically, comics have been viewed as a "debased or simplified word-based literacy," explains Dale Jacobs, who considers comics to be complex, multimodal texts. Examining Ted Naifeh's "Polly and the Pirates," Jacobs shows how comics can engage students in multiple literacies, furthering meaning-making practices in the classroom and beyond.
